Mesothelioma Lawyers
Mesothelioma attorneys can help victims and their families to understand the compensation options available. They will determine eligibility by analyzing the evidence, the statute of limitations in each state, as well as the type of claim.
If a mesothelioma lawsuit is successful, victims will be compensated for medical bills and other expenses. It also sends the message that asbestos companies that are negligent will be held accountable for their negligence.
Compensation for expenses
Many mesothelioma victims and their families are eligible for compensation to help pay for expenses related to treatment. These could include travel, living costs, funeral costs and more. A mesothelioma attorney can determine the best way to pursue compensation for these losses.
Many patients have been forced to put their lives on hold during mesothelioma treatment. These interruptions can lead to stress and disruptions in the family life. Many families have been financially burdened as a result. Settlements for mesothelioma could assist in tackling these issues. The money can also be used to help with other financial obligations like car or mortgage payments.
A mesothelioma lawyer could file a lawsuit on behalf of the patient and their family. This is a quicker and more efficient alternative to trying to obtain compensation on your own. However every case is unique and certain jurisdictions have statutes of limitations that restrict the length of time you can bring a lawsuit.
A lawsuit can also require a series court proceeding, also known as discovery. In this process both sides can seek documents and other details. This can include depositions in person or in writing. A mesothelioma legal group will collect, analyze and evaluate the evidence to create a strong argument for compensation.
Settlements for mesothelioma may be life-changing, covering a range of expenses. Settlements can provide security for patients and their families as they continue their mesothelioma treatment.
Class action lawsuits were very popular in the 1990s, but these types of cases aren't filed in the present. Instead, it is more common to file a personal injury or wrongful death lawsuit or to seek mesothelioma damages from an asbestos bankruptcy trust fund.
Asbestos sufferers who served in the military might be qualified for additional compensation. Veterans' pensions and disability benefits can cover a broad range of medical and financial costs. Asbestos trust funds were established by companies that once made asbestos-containing products. These companies are now bankrupt but the trusts still have money to give to victims.

Lost Income
In certain instances it is possible to offer compensation to patients for expenses like lost wages. This compensation can help compensate for lost income due to mesothelioma treatments, travel expenses and other expenses. Compensation from trust funds and lawsuits is usually tax-free, however any interest earned on these settlements or verdicts can be tax-deductible.
Mesothelioma lawyers are able to help patients understand the impact mesothelioma law firm has on their financial wellbeing, as well as how compensation can help address it. Attorneys can also explain how individual goals and case type impact compensation amounts.
A mesothelioma lawyer will determine a client's eligibility by analyzing their medical history and exposure to asbestos. They can then help their clients to file a lawsuit against asbestos-related companies responsible for their actions, which could result in financial compensation. A lawyer can take care of all the legal details to ensure that victims and their families can focus on recovery.
Personal lawsuits for wrongful death and injury are the most frequent types of mesothelioma claims. A mesothelioma claim can be filed by surviving family members of a deceased loved one, in the event that the estate has not already received compensation from a different source.
Wrongful death lawsuits are brought by the heirs of an asbestos-exposured person who died from mesothelioma. These lawsuits are designed to hold asbestos companies accountable for their negligence which caused the victim's illness.
Asbestos sufferers can also get compensation from government programs as well as private insurance policies, such as veterans' disability benefits. These benefits can be used to pay for mesothelioma treatment as well as home health care, and more.

Pain and Suffering
Lawyers who specialize in mesothelioma may assist you in obtaining compensation for the physical and Mesothelioma claim emotional pain that you have endured. Pain and suffering refers to the term for the discomfort, inconvenience and anxiety as well as the emotional stress that a victim endures due to their injury. Physical pain and suffering may be related to the injury's impact on the victim's daily routine, such as difficulty walking or a longer commute due to mesothelioma-related symptoms. Mental suffering and pain could include depression, anger, and loss of appetite.
Mesothelioma is an uncommon, but deadly type of cancer that affects the tissues that line the organs and structures in the body. It usually forms in the Pleura (tissue that surrounds the lung), but can also be found in the tissue surrounding the stomach, heart and testicles.
